Local Information. |
| Horncliffe is a quiet fishing village where there is no through traffic.
Salmon fishing is available on the river and costs vary depending upon
beat and season. This can be booked prior to arrival if desired or
more information can be found here. |
|
| Within walking distance is Chain
Bridge Honey Farm which is worth a visit. The Tweed cycleway
passes the village and links with the Coast
and Castles route. The North Northumberland towns of Berwick-upon-Tweed,
with it's famous walls, Alnwick where scenes from Harry Potter were
filmed, Bamburgh where the castle sits above some of the finest sandy
beaches in the UK, and Wooler a market town at the foot of the Cheviots
are only a short drive. As Smiddy Cottage is on the Scottish border,
towns such as Melrose, Selkirk or Kelso can also be visited easily. |

| The Cheviot hills are only 12 miles away and offer some of the most
spectacular walking in England. Nearby there are many excellent walks
on the banks of the River Tweed or in the countryside. |
